WWE postpones August Raw show in Charlotte until February of 2027

WWE Raw

If you were planning on heading to North Carolina for the WWE Monday Night Raw show in August, you’re going to be in for a wait—a six-month wait, to be exact.

The Spectrum Center in Charlotte, North Carolina, announced today that the Monday Night Raw event scheduled for August 31 was being rescheduled for February 19, 2027. 

Those of you with your calendars open will note that February 19 will be a Friday, and thus, the event will also change from Raw to Friday Night SmackDown. 

Tickets purchased for the August Raw will still be good for the February SmackDown. Refunds are also available through June 30. 

This is not the first time a WWE show originally scheduled for August or September has been shuffled around. A SmackDown show originally set for Cincinnati on September 4 was canceled entirely. Money In The Bank, originally scheduled for September 6 in New Orleans, has now been pushed back to October 10. That clears September 6 for a special Sunday edition of Saturday Night’s Main Event, which will be held in Atlanta.
